PROBLEM SOLVING WITH GEOGRAPHIC NETWORKS IN THE SACRAMENTO-SAN JOAQUIN DELTA The Sacramento-San Joaquin Delta (Delta) serves as the crossroads for many geographic networks that crisscross California. These include a conveyance network for drinking water, a biological network for delta smelt, and a transportation network for roads.
